#564d3e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#564d3e is composed of 33.7% red, 30.2% green and 24.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 10.5% magenta, 27.9% yellow and 66.3% black. It has a hue angle of 37.5 degrees, a saturation of 16.2% and a lightness of 29%. #564d3e color hex could be obtained by blending #ac9a7c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

● #564d3e color description : Very dark grayish orange.
#564d3e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#564d3e has RGB values of R:86, G:77, B:62 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.1, Y:0.28, K:0.66. Its decimal value is 5655870.
